Output f50abae8b3c27039359c1f0dd4d8cf0f4e1f662f193b860cfcd0c3ef6bb5530c:3

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 427105a3bca124631a70984a2f0e984998501f98 OP_EQUALVERIFY OP_CHECKSIG
address
174Jza1TJHWdzaq9HwHLnPmJTaTY2HLmVv
transaction
f50abae8b3c27039359c1f0dd4d8cf0f4e1f662f193b860cfcd0c3ef6bb5530c
spent
true